8cp; prerequisite(s): 50497 Advertising Principles and Production Professional Strand - Public Communication - 200 level
This subject advances students' knowledge and understanding of principles of strategic creativity in advertising practice. It develops students' ability to analyse creative approaches and address the debate on 'award' vs. 'strategic' creativity. Students gain an understanding of advertising agency disciplines and their contribution to campaign planning, production and pitching. Topics include the significance of strategic planning in campaign development, conceptual and production issues involved in radio and TV advertising, the evaluation of advertising effectiveness, and the development and selling of an integrated advertising idea. Students engage in scriptwriting and the production of storyboards for broadcast media and develop their concepts through to finished form using current digital technologies taught within the subject.
